Warm Pacific Greetings PDF Members, Family and Friends

It is with deep regret that I convey to you the untimely passing of an Associate Member, former independent Chairperson of the PDF OPD Fund Committee, great disability champion and very close friend, Mr Laisiasa Boginivalu Merumeru, fondly known to many of us as Lai who passed away in his sleep at his residence on Friday, 22 September 2023. Mr Merumeru also served as Lecturer in special/inclusive education at the Lautoka Teachers College now part of the Fiji National University, Disability Coordination Officer at the Pacific Islands Forum Secretariat and Lecturer also in inclusive education at the University of the South Pacific. He also spent few years in Rarotonga, Cook Islands supporting their work on special/inclusive education.

Our disability movement in the Pacific have lost some gentle giants in recent years and Lai is certainly one of them. His intelligent, wise and strategic advice coupled with his big heart, pleasant personality and huge smiles/laughter will be sorely missed. He committed himself in the last 2 decades to improving the quality of life for children and adults with disabilities in the Pacific. I thank Lai’s family for this wonderful gift to us and may his legacy continue to inspire us even more towards making our Blue Pacific Continent more inclusive and equitable for all its citizens, including those of us with disabilities!

May his soul rest in peace!
